The pilot handbook Section 2 HUD Detail WD-1 and WD-2 references the radio altimeter and shows the Radar Altitude being displayed on the right side of the HUD.

When I switch my HUD to WD-1 or WD-2 all I see is the baro altimeter in the HUD - it always reads exactly the same as the analog gauge. As I fly low over very hilly terrain, with lots of arroyos, canyons, valleys, around Durango Colorado the HUD altitude display does not track the terrain as I would expect rad alt to do.

I find nothing in the manual about turning radar on/off - what am I missing?

What do I need to do to get the rad alt to track the terrain??

The real world A-10 didnt get radar alt unilt well into its service life. I seem to remember a similar thread in the Iris forum...can't quite remember, but the outcome might have been that they chose to model no rad alt. In any regard, the hog was flown with no rad alt and no autopilot for many, many years.
So have fun with the Baro alt..real world hog-drivers did for years :)
 
Turning on EXP mode for HUD seems to work

the IRIS documentation shows how to use the WD-1 and WD-2 mode with rad alt to aim weapons but the only way I can get the rad alt to display in the HUD is turn it to EXP

I guess their doc didn't keep up with their modelling
